What Causes Blocked Outside Drains in Minster?

Where a drain clears but blocks again, the cause may be retained debris, poor fall, root ingress, deformation or a structural defect rather than a single obstruction.

A blockage may be local to one fitting or further along a shared drain, so the pattern of affected toilets, sinks and gullies helps narrow down the likely position.

Common causes include wipes, excess toilet paper, fat and food waste, scale, silt, roots and displaced or damaged pipe joints.

Signs the Drain Needs Attention

A sudden complete stoppage usually needs prompt clearance, while gradually worsening flow can indicate deposits building up over time.

More than one affected fitting often points to a problem in the common drain rather than an individual trap or appliance connection.

Chris’s Professional Advice

Good drainage advice should separate urgent defects from normal wear, minor imperfections and items that simply need monitoring.

Standing water does not automatically mean collapse. The pipe gradient, local deformation, silt and access position all need considering.

A camera image on its own is not enough. The important part is interpreting what it shows and deciding whether the finding is relevant to the problem.

What are the warning signs of a main drain blockage?

More than one slow or overflowing fitting, rising water in a gully, an overflowing manhole and water moving between fittings can indicate a blockage in the common drain.
